Sonic Adventure 2, originally released for the Sega Dreamcast in 2001 and later remastered for other platforms such as PC, Xbox, PlayStation, and Nintendo consoles, remains one of the most beloved titles in the Sonic franchise.

Known for its dual-story campaign—Hero and Dark—this game lets players experience both sides of the adventure, featuring iconic characters like Sonic, Shadow, Knuckles, Rouge, Tails, Eggman, and more.
In this comprehensive guide, we’ll cover all major cheat codes, hidden secrets, upgrades, and special unlockable features that can transform your gameplay experience—whether you’re playing the original Dreamcast version or the HD remaster, Sonic Adventure 2: Battle.

Understanding Cheat Codes in Sonic Adventure 2
Before diving into the specific codes, it’s important to understand how cheat systems work in Sonic Adventure 2. Unlike older Sega games that used direct input codes on the main menu, Sonic Adventure 2 features a mix of button combinations, hidden unlockables, and in-game manipulation techniques.
Key Methods to Activate Cheats
- Controller Input Codes: Some cheat codes require button combinations on the title or stage select screen.
- Save File Manipulation: Certain unlocks depend on collecting emblems or finishing story modes.
- Action Replay/GameShark Codes: For console versions, these devices enable deeper modification of the game’s behavior.
- PC Version Mods and Trainers: On PC, external programs or mod loaders can activate infinite lives, speed boosts, and other perks.
Cheat codes can enhance gameplay, but use them wisely—activating certain cheats may disable achievements or alter saved data permanently.

The Chao Garden Cheats and Secrets
The Chao Garden is one of the most beloved features in Sonic Adventure 2. Players can raise small creatures called Chaos, train them, evolve them, and even race them. Fortunately, there are several tricks and cheats to make this process faster.
Chao Alignment Changes
- Hero Garden: Use Sonic, Tails, or Knuckles to pet and feed your Chao.
- Dark Garden: Use Shadow, Rouge, or Eggman.
Each interaction shifts your Chao’s alignment, eventually evolving it into Hero, Dark, or Neutral form.

Tips and Tricks for Maximizing Gameplay
If you want to enjoy Sonic Adventure 2 to the fullest—cheats or not—follow these expert tips.
Practice Light Dash Timing
Perfecting the Light Dash move can save valuable seconds during time missions.
Replay Stages for A-Ranks
To earn A-ranks, learn shortcuts and master level-specific abilities. Using upgrades like the Bounce Bracelet can help achieve faster times.
Use the Chao Garden Efficiently
Alternate between Hero and Dark characters to evolve different types of Chaos for races and karate.
Utilize Grind Rails
Sonic and Shadow levels rely heavily on rail grinding. Master the timing for faster transitions between rails.
Save Before Experiments
If you’re testing cheats or mods, save your game progress manually to avoid losing progress due to glitches.
